KOLKATA, Feb 4 Asia Pulse - Fast moving consumer goods giant Hindustan Lever Limited (BSE:HLL) on Monday made a foray into the direct selling segment with the launch of Hindustan Lever Network.

HLN's business head K K Rajesh told reporters here today Network, a division of Hindustan Lever, would launch five categories of products having Aviance and Lever Home as sub-brands.

HLN would initially introduce products in home-care, kitchen-care, laundry-care, male grooming and food categories.

On direct selling, he said the size of the industry in the country was valued at Rs 17 billion (US$356 million), out of which the eastern region had the highest market share.
